TaoWu – A CobaltStrike Toolkit 2020

TaoWu is a CobaltStrike toolkit. All the scripts are gathered on the Internet and slightly modified by myself. You can use it under GPLv3. And all on your own risk.

CHANGE LOG

  • 3.1 (2020.8.7)
    • Add Basic Info and Initial Info gathering to Information Discovery.
    • Add CISCO ASA(CVE-2020-3452)、weblogic(CVE-2016-0638,CVE-2016-3510,CVE-2017-3248,CVE-2017-10271,CVE-2018-2628,CVE-2018-2893,CVE-2019-2725)POCs to Vulnerability.
    • Add dazzleUP to Privilege Escalation.
    • Add some interesting functions for mic recording and webcam shot.
  • 3.0 (2020.7.14)
    • Add “Privilege Escalation” “Lateral Movement” function.
    • Add “Port Forwarding” function.
    • Performance improvements.
